        Most of the cell phones have what they call battery packs. It should
bepossible to open the pack and remove the actual batteries and recluse
the pack, leaving the appearance in intact.
        I have seen phone company displays with dummy batteries, you could
inquire of the manufactures if they could supply you with dummies.
